Carpenter,2 and Lynn Kimsey3 1USDA-APHIS-PPQ, Science and Technology (S&T), Sacramento, CA, 2Department of Invertebrate Zoology, American Museum of Natural History, New York, NY, 3Bohart Museum of Entomology, University of California, Davis, Davis, CA, and 4Corresponding author, e-mail: [email protected] Subject Editor: Heather Hines Received 20 December, 2019; Editorial decision 11 March, 2020 Abstract Hornets in the genus Vespa (Vespidae, Vespinae) are social wasps. They are primarily predators of other in- sects, and some species are known to attack and feed on honeybees (Apis mellifera L.), which makes them a serious threat to apiculture. Hornet species identification can be sometimes difficult because of the amount of intraspecific color and size variation. This has resulted in many species-level synonyms, scattered literature, and taxonomic keys only useful for local populations. We present a key to the world species, information on each species, as well as those intercepted at United States Ports of Entry during the last decade. Images of all the species and some of the subspecies previously described are also included. INTRODUCTION Crime data from INTERPOL are the oldest dataset of cross-national indica- tors of crime maintained by an intergovernmental organization. Thanks to these data, criminologists have created a literature that aims to explain national as well as cross-national differences and trends in crime rates. Created in 1923, the International Criminal Police Commission (ICPC, later abbreviated to ICPC-INTERPOL and now known as INTERPOL) was founded to facilitate police cooperation among countries, even where diplomatic ties do not exist. INTERPOL's International Crime Statistics were first published in 1950. In 2006, INTERPOL decided to cease collecting and disseminating crime data, and 2005 was the last

ABSTRACT Predatory hornets are considered as one of the major constraints to beekeeping industry. Therefore, its incidence and predation rate was studied throughout the year at two locations rural and forest areas of mid-hill in Laliptur district during 2016/017 to 2017/018. Observation was made on the number of hornet and honeybee captured by hornet in three different times of the day for three continuous minutes every fortnightly on five honeybee colonies. During the study period, major hornet species captured around the honeybee apiary at both locations were, Vespa velutina Lepeletier, Vespa basalis Smith, Vespa tropica (Linnaeus) and Vespa mandarina Smith. The hornet incidence varied significantly between the years and locations along with different observation dates.

ABSTRACT Some methods recommended abroad to control the oriental hornet, Vespa orientalis L., attacking the honey bee, Apis mellifera L., colonies were tested, with some modifications, for the first time under the Iraqi conditions. One of these methods was carried out by covering the hive entrance with a piece of queen excluder to prevent the hornet from entering the hive. Also, the position of hive stand was reversed to deprive the hornet from using the flight board as a stage for waiting and creeping toward the defending bees. The second method was carried out by fixing a cardboard cone as a bee passage at the hive entrance to hinder the entry of the hornet into the hive. Both of these methods were found to be unsuccessful to control the hornet. Also, the use of vinegar traps had an adverse effect, for only worker honey bees and dipterous insects, rather than the hornets, were trapped in large numbers. INTRODUCTION The oriental hornet, Vespa orientalis L., is a key pest attacking honey bee colonies in many countries (Ishay et al. 1967; Klein and Adler, 1996; Gomaa and Abd El-Wahab, 2006; Haddad et al., 2006). Beekeepers in different countries including Iraq have practiced many measures invented by the beekeepers themselves to control all the species of the genus, Vespa.
